How To Fix CMS_GENERAL025 - No partner functions created with category &1


SAP Error Message - Details

  • Message type: E = Error

  • Message class: CMS_GENERAL - Common Messages for CMS

  • Message number: 025

  • Message text: No partner functions created with category &1

    The SAP error message CMS_GENERAL025 indicates that no partner functions have been created for a specific category in the system. This error typically arises in the context of Customer Relationship Management (CRM) or Sales and Distribution (SD) modules, where partner functions are essential for defining relationships between business partners (like customers, vendors, etc.) and their roles in transactions.

    Cause:

    The error can occur due to several reasons:

    1. Missing Partner Functions: The partner functions for the specified category have not been defined in the system.
    2. Configuration Issues: There may be a configuration issue in the partner function settings, leading to the absence of necessary entries.
    3. Data Inconsistency: There might be inconsistencies in the data related to partner functions, such as missing or incorrect entries in the relevant tables.
    4. Authorization Issues: The user may not have the necessary authorizations to view or create partner functions.

    Solution:

    To resolve the error, you can take the following steps:

    1. Check Partner Function Configuration:

      • Go to the configuration settings for partner functions in the relevant module (CRM or SD).
      • Ensure that the partner functions for the specified category are defined correctly.
      • You can access the configuration through transaction codes like SPRO (SAP Project Reference Object) and navigate to the relevant section for partner functions.
    2. Create Missing Partner Functions:

      • If partner functions are missing, create them using the appropriate transaction code (e.g., BP for Business Partner).
      • Ensure that you assign the correct categories and roles to the partner functions.
    3. Review Data Consistency:

      • Check the relevant tables (like BUT000, BUT020, etc.) to ensure that the partner functions are correctly populated.
      • Use transaction codes like SE16 or SE11 to view the data in these tables.
    4. Check Authorizations:

      • Verify that the user encountering the error has the necessary authorizations to access and manage partner functions.
      • Consult with your SAP security team if needed.
    5. Consult Documentation:

      • Review SAP documentation or help notes related to partner functions and the specific error message for additional guidance.
    6. Testing:

      • After making changes, test the functionality to ensure that the error no longer occurs.
